The global cashew market, valued at $9 billion in 2025, is projected to experience steady growth, driven by increasing consumer demand for healthy snacks and versatile culinary ingredients. A comp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.5% from 2025 to 2033 indicates a significant market expansion, reaching an estimated $12.5 billion by 2033. This growth is fueled by several key factors: rising disposable incomes in developing economies leading to increased snack consumption, the growing popularity of plant-based diets and veganism boosting cashew demand as a protein and nutrient source, and increasing innovation in cashew product offerings, including flavored varieties and convenient formats for daily consumption and cooking applications. Major players like Planters, Fisher, and Emerald are key contributors to this market, continuously investing in product development and expanding distribution networks. While challenges such as fluctuating cashew prices and supply chain disruptions exist, the overall market outlook remains positive, driven by the inherent health benefits and versatility of cashews.
The global cashew market segmentation reveals a preference for unflavored cashews, reflecting a strong consumer focus on natural and minimally processed foods. However, the flavored cashew segment is expected to exhibit faster growth due to increasing consumer demand for diverse and convenient snack options. In terms of application, daily food consumption accounts for a significant portion of the market, with its use in cooking and other applications steadily increasing. Regionally, North America and Europe currently dominate the market, reflecting high per capita consumption and established distribution channels. However, Asia-Pacific, particularly India and China, is poised for substantial growth due to burgeoning middle classes and rising snack food demand. This region is experiencing a significant increase in cashew production and consumption, further bolstering the overall market expansion. The continued focus on product innovation, targeted marketing strategies, and the expansion into emerging markets will be crucial for driving further growth in the coming years.
The global cashew market, valued at several billion USD in 2025, exhibits robust growth projected to continue through 2033. This expansion is driven by several interconnected factors. Firstly, increasing consumer awareness of cashews' nutritional benefits – rich in healthy fats, proteins, and minerals – fuels demand, particularly among health-conscious individuals. Secondly, the versatility of cashews contributes significantly to their market penetration. They are consumed as a standalone snack, incorporated into a wide range of food products (from confectionery to savory dishes), and utilized in the culinary industry for both their flavor and textural properties. The rise of veganism and vegetarianism further bolsters the market, as cashews serve as a crucial ingredient in plant-based alternatives to dairy products and meat substitutes. Additionally, innovative product development, including flavored varieties and ready-to-eat cashew-based meals, caters to evolving consumer preferences and expands market reach. Finally, the growth of e-commerce platforms and online grocery delivery services has made cashews readily accessible to a broader consumer base, accelerating market growth. The competitive landscape is characterized by a blend of established multinational corporations and smaller, specialized brands, each vying for market share through product differentiation and strategic marketing initiatives. The forecast period (2025-2033) promises continued expansion, with emerging markets playing an increasingly crucial role in driving overall global consumption. Fluctuations in raw material prices and supply chain disruptions present potential challenges, but overall, the cashew market displays significant potential for sustained, healthy growth across various segments.

Despite the strong growth trajectory, the cashew market faces several challenges. Price volatility in cashew raw materials significantly impacts profitability for manufacturers and retailers. Fluctuations are primarily influenced by factors such as weather conditions, crop yields, and global supply chain dynamics. Furthermore, stringent regulations and food safety standards, while crucial for consumer protection, can increase production costs and hinder market expansion. Competition within the market is intense, with both established players and emerging brands vying for consumer attention and shelf space. This competition necessitates continuous product innovation and effective marketing strategies to maintain market share. Supply chain disruptions, including those caused by geopolitical instability or natural disasters, can create significant hurdles in ensuring a consistent supply of raw cashews. Additionally, consumer preference shifts toward other healthier snack options or dietary trends can potentially impact cashew demand. Addressing these challenges requires proactive strategies, including diversification of sourcing, robust supply chain management, and a focus on product differentiation and marketing to ensure sustained market growth.
